Output 51ea17df9770dd95cbd518cb5f003b87fb3b1dad83077d8bb476d3ab9301a3d0:0

value
217364532
script pubkey
OP_0 OP_PUSHBYTES_20 d690311fdc6cde9981ec6e4b9405403552217e6a
address
bc1q66grz87udn0fnq0vde9egp2qx4fzzln23g9cfa
transaction
51ea17df9770dd95cbd518cb5f003b87fb3b1dad83077d8bb476d3ab9301a3d0
spent
true